Well-Known Materials for Memorial Magnets

Here are some common materials used in creating memorial magnets:

  1. Wood: A eco-friendly option that can be carved with names and dates.
  2. Polymer: This material is easy to handle and comes in various colors and finishes.
  3. Metal: Known for its durability, metal can offer a modern look.

The Process to Making Your Own Memorial Magnets

Creating your own memorial magnets can be a touching project. Here’s how to get started:

  1. Select the type of material you want to use.
  2. Plan the layout of the magnet, including images and text.
  3. Collect the necessary tools and materials for construction.
  4. Create the magnets, ensuring to follow safety protocols if using tools.
  5. Complete the magnets with any necessary coatings for protection.
